Beko Wmi 71641 Not Draining At End Of Cycle
Hello, my first post. I have an issue with the above machine, it fails to drain water at the end of the cycle. I manually drained it using the hose at the front and found a hairclip that was caught in the trap (this was possibly stopping the drian motor from spinning). Tested another cycle but again it fails to drain. The pump is spinning (it's louder than normal) and I can see the impeller spinning if I remove the front hose drain cover. I can also confirm that the rear outlet hose is definitely not blocked.
Is it most likely that the drain impeller pump motor has failed due to hair clip?? Is this a replaceable part and how much?? I would do it myself as I am an IT engineer and mechanic so not daunted by such things.

It's possible the impeller has broken and instead of spinning it's just rattling about on the shaft. If so it needs a new pump. Either that or there's a blockage somewhere else. Just double check everything in my article here - Can’t Find a Blockage But Washing Machine Still Not Draining
